+/*
+ * The block API to be used by bhyve block-device emulations. The routines
+ * are thread safe, with no assumptions about the context of the completion
+ * callback - it may occur in the caller's context, or asynchronously in
+ * another thread.
+ */
+
+#ifndef _BLOCK_IF_H_
+#define _BLOCK_IF_H_
+
+#include <sys/uio.h>
+#include <sys/unistd.h>
+
+#ifdef __FreeBSD__
+#define BLOCKIF_IOV_MAX 32 /* not practical to be IOV_MAX */
+#else
+#define BLOCKIF_IOV_MAX 16 /* not practical to be IOV_MAX */
+#endif
+
+struct blockif_req {
+ struct iovec br_iov[BLOCKIF_IOV_MAX];
+ int br_iovcnt;
+ off_t br_offset;
+ void (*br_callback)(struct blockif_req *req, int err);
+ void *br_param;
+};
+
+struct blockif_ctxt;
+struct blockif_ctxt *blockif_open(const char *optstr, const char *ident);
+off_t blockif_size(struct blockif_ctxt *bc);
+void blockif_chs(struct blockif_ctxt *bc, uint16_t *c, uint8_t *h,
+ uint8_t *s);
+int blockif_sectsz(struct blockif_ctxt *bc);
+int blockif_queuesz(struct blockif_ctxt *bc);
+int blockif_is_ro(struct blockif_ctxt *bc);
+int blockif_read(struct blockif_ctxt *bc, struct blockif_req *breq);
+int blockif_write(struct blockif_ctxt *bc, struct blockif_req *breq);
+int blockif_flush(struct blockif_ctxt *bc, struct blockif_req *breq);
+int blockif_cancel(struct blockif_ctxt *bc, struct blockif_req *breq);
+int blockif_close(struct blockif_ctxt *bc);
+
+#endif /* _BLOCK_IF_H_ */
